It’s possible to run schools on an owned community lot if you have Open for Business, but you may need to use a visitor controller to keep random adults and elders off the lot.
Build as many classrooms as you choose. Put some “Classroom Table and Workbook” or “School Class Place” objects in the room for desks, objects for fun or building skills (if desired), and place a classroom controller in each classroom. Put down a classroom door and point the arrow into the room. Place a School Bell and Crowd Controller anywhere on the lot. Place the Uniform Setter on the lot, if you want your students to wear uniforms. Put the Institution Sign on the lot. If you want your school to be a boarding school, make at least one room with multiple beds (to serve as a dorm). Ensure you have enough bathrooms, as well as a way to feed the students. (Try a buffet table to feed multiple students at once. ) Decorate as you see fit.
If you’re building a typical school, place the pupil tokens somewhere in the school. Don’t put them in a classroom or bedroom. If you’re building a boarding school, put one pupil token in the dorm for every student you want to sleep in that dorm.
To assign students, click on an empty pupil token. Choose Enroll. . . , select “Child” or “Teen”, select the last name of the family the student lives in, and click on their first name. Then, assign them to a class with Assign to class. . . , and choose a class number. (You can expel students by clicking their pupil token and clicking Expel [Name]. ) To assign a teacher to the classroom, click a room’s Classroom Controller, click Set teacher to. . . , and then select the Sim you want to be the teacher. Teachers can only enter classrooms that they’re assigned to. Set a principal to run the school by clicking the School Bell and clicking Set Principal to. . . . Principals can enter any classroom.
Click the School Bell to set rules. These rules can disable some autonomous behaviors, like reading in bed or fighting, and can be used to force students to adhere to a bedtime (if you’re running a boarding school). Click the Classroom Controller to set class times. Select Timetable Grade work/Classroom for Class. . . to set what days and times the class is in session. Morning (AM) classes run from 9 AM to 12 PM, while afternoon (PM) classes run from 2 to 5 PM. (If you hit the wrong option, go to the timetable and clear the class. ) Click the Classroom Controller to set classes. Use Pre-set Class. . . to set whether the class is for all students (“All Pupils”) or for one specific class. Choose Pre-set Subject. . . to designate whether the class does Grade work or Classroom work.
To start school, click the School Bell and select Start school. All nonresident students and teachers will be summoned to the lot and made selectable. To start classes, click the Classroom Controller and click Start Grade work for class. The students and teachers will be summoned to the room. Students will usually stay in class, but you can direct them to leave the room if they need something. (If students or teachers wander out of class, click Call. . . on the Classroom Controller, then click Stray pupils or Teachers to call them back. ) Click the School Bell and select End school to make all non-resident students unselectable. (You may have to have a Sim perform “Say Goodbye” for the students to leave. )

Make two classrooms. Place at least twelve student desks in each. (The mod comes with a one-tile student desk, though any type of desk will work. ) Place several bookshelves in the classroom. The mod will send Sims to study skills from books, so place multiple to avoid routing issues. Outside, place playground equipment (like swings or the playground tower from Apartment Life) so that Sims have a place to go for recess. Include restrooms so that Sims can use the bathroom, and fridges or vending machines so they can eat. Decorate as you see fit.
You can place up to three desks on the lot; the third desk will serve as the headmaster’s desk, and will have red flowers. However, placing further desks will cause the headmaster to have trouble figuring out which desk is his.
If you want to zone the lot as a private school, place two globes on the lot. Three globes will convert it back to public school. The mod will notify you of the school zoning when you click the globe in Buy Mode, so that you don’t lose track.
Sims need to all go to the same school. If some Sims are in private school and the others are in public school, the bus will come instead, because the mod can’t figure out where to send the Sims. To deliberately keep the taxi from coming, place the bus stop sign on the lot (either outside or on a surface indoors). This sign triggers the bus to pick up and drop off the Sims as though the mod isn’t installed. Use the community lot phone to send your Sim home if they miss the taxi after school. If your Sim misses the taxi to school, you can direct them to take a car to school or walk to school (if you have Apartment Life), but you won’t be able to go to school with them.
If your Sim skips out on studying, their grade will drop when they arrive home.
